What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Lessie, being a Domestic Short Hair cat, adapts well to most indoor environments. Apartments, condos, or houses can all suit her, provided there are cozy spots to explore and perch.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Domestic Short Hair cats like Lessie thrive indoors and don't require outdoor space. If you want to offer enrichment, safe outdoor enclosures or supervised outdoor time can be a bonus.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Lessie, as a young Domestic Short Hair, is generally suitable for homes with children, as long as interactions are respectful and gentle, especially since she may be shy at first.
